Lamar wins 4th straight Southland title
Lamar won its fourth consecutive Southland Conference title Wednesday with a 10-shot victory over Texas-Arlington.
The Cardinals have won 23 conference crowns in program history.
Lamar, No. 35 in the Golfweek/Sagarin College Rankings, finished at 5-under 859 at The Club at Comanche Trace in Kerrville, Texas, and placed three players in the top 5. Justin Harding closed with 72 to finish runner-up. Kevin Hesbois and Hugues Joannes tied for fifth.
Southeastern Louisiana sophomore Cedric Scotto, who started the final round eight shots off the lead, closed with a 69, then won the individual title with a birdie on the second hole of a playoff with Harding and Texas-Arlington’s Zack Fischer.
